SOUTHERN PACIFIC v. INTERSTATE COM. COM.

Nos. 158, 159, 160, 161, 162.

200 U.S. 536 (1906)

SOUTHERN PACIFIC COMPANY v. INTERSTATE COMMERCE COMMISSION. SOUTHERN CALIFORNIA RAILWAY COMPANY v. SAME. ATCHISON, TOPEKA AND SANTA FE RAILWAY COMPANY v. SAME. SANTA FE PACIFIC RAILROAD COMPANY v. SAME. SOUTHERN PACIFIC COMPANY v. SAME.

Supreme Court of United States.

Decided February 26, 1906.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mr. Robert Dunlap, with whom Mr. Thomas J. Norton and Mr. Gardiner Lathrop were on the brief, for appellants, Southern California Railway Company, Atchison, Topeka & Santa Fe Railway Company, and Santa Fe Pacific Railroad Company. Mr. Maxwell Evarts, with whom Mr. Robert S. Lovett was on the brief, for appellant, Southern Pacific Company.

Mr. Joseph H. Call, Special Assistant to the Attorney General, and Mr. Llewellyn A. Shaver, Solicitor for the Interstate Commerce Commission, for the Commission.


MR. JUSTICE PECKHAM, after making the foregoing statement, delivered the opinion of the court.

Although there are separate proceedings in these various cases, the question arising in all is identical and the cases will hereafter be spoken of as if there were but one proceeding before the court. The single question presented is, has the carrier that takes the fruit from the shipper in California the right, under the facts...
